Enduring Relationships: Social Aspects of Perceived Interactions with the Dead

Karen A. Cerulo

Abstract: Is it possible to interact with the dead? Belief in such encounters is more widespread than we might think. Yet sociologists, unlike other disciplines, have not fully engaged the question. Here, I review both long-standing theoretical objections to such research and recent theories that encourage attention to the issue.
